    The Take

    The Vibe

    Koo Madame presents itself as a composed, intimate dining room that leans on 1920s Shanghai supper-club cues. Dark wood panelling, lacquered finishes and low ambient lighting give the space a deliberate, moody elegance. Design elements are central to the experience—an enclosed, glass-walled wine cellar functions as a visual focal point while an open kitchen provides a measured hint of theatre without overwhelming the atmosphere. The result is a hotel restaurant that feels curated and discreet, where the room’s aesthetic sets a refined tone for the meal.

    Ordering Tips

    The menu emphasizes craft-driven, shareable Chinese plates—order with sharing in mind. Signature items to prioritize include the Wood-Roasted Beijing Duck, Dim Sum Baskets and the Mapo Tofu with Stir-Fried Crab Meat, alongside the Fried Flying Dagger Noodles. Given the glass-walled wine cellar at the room’s center, ask the front-of-house for wine recommendations to complement richer dishes. Portions and presentation skew toward an elevated dining format, so build a mix of dim sum, a centerpiece roast and a couple of vegetable or noodle plates to create a balanced table.
